Iran and US in new spy planes row

Iran said today that the two US pilotless spy planes it claimed to have shot down were hit outside of Iran’s air space.

The semi-official Fars news agency quoted General Gholam Ali Rashid, acting chief of the country’s armed forces, as saying “the planes were shot down outside of Iran’s airspace”.
